Commercial Water Removal v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Small leak under 10 square feet | Yes | No | DIY methods can handle small leaks effectively. |
| Large flood with standing water over 10 square feet | No | Yes | Large floods need specialized equipment and expertise to handle safely and efficiently. |
| Water damage in a sensitive or historic area | No | Yes | Specialized techniques and equipment are required to handle water damage in sensitive or historic areas. |
| Water damage with visible mold or mildew | No | Yes | Mold and mildew need specialized equipment and techniques to remove safely and effectively. |
| Water damage with electrical or structural issues | No | Yes | Electrical or structural issues need specialized expertise and equipment to handle safely and effectively. |
| Water damage in a high-traffic area | No | Yes | High-traffic areas need specialized equipment and techniques to handle safely and efficiently. |

Commercial Water Removal Cost In American Fork, UT
The cost of commercial water removal in American Fork, UT can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our team will provide you with a comprehensive estimate for the work, including any necessary repairs or replacements. Prices vary based on the scope of the project. We’ll work with you to create a budget that fits your needs.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water Extraction | $500 – $2,500 | Size of affected area, severity of damage, equipment needed |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of affected area, severity of damage, equipment needed |
| Sanitizing and Disinfecting | $500 – $2,000 | Size of affected area, severity of damage, equipment needed |
| Repairs and Replacements | $1,000 – $10,000 | Scope of repairs, materials needed, labor costs |
| Final Inspection and Completion | $500 – $2,000 | Size of affected area, severity of damage, equipment needed |
